Robert Kocharyan, Serzh Sargsyan, offshore companies and a number of other questions: A. Vanetsyan's answers summarized

The Director of the National Security Service, Arthur Vanetsyan, met with journalists today in Tsaghkadzor during a seminar titled "Observations, Emphases, Suggestions for the Media Community," where he answered a number of questions.

- The National Security Service Director is confident that in the near future, individuals who tapped phone conversations between himself, acting Prime Minister Nikol Pashinyan, and Head of the Investigative Committee Sasun Khachatryan will be identified and held accountable. The conversations have been edited, which will be proven by expertise. I have never said anything in my conversations that I would be ashamed of. On the contrary, the wiretaps shed light on everything that is happening. In a conversation with ArmLur.am's correspondent, Arthur Vanetsyan refused to comment on the view that the scandalous wiretapping could be the handiwork of the former authorities.

- Arthur Vanetsyan addressed the decision of the defenders of second President of Armenia Robert Kocharyan to appeal to the European Court of Human Rights (ECHR): "Any defense team, group of lawyers or lawyer can apply to any body to receive answers or decisions on this or that question. I do not want to comment or express an opinion. The ECHR is the body that will provide the answer to this question; I am perhaps one of the most interested parties that the defenders apply to that court as soon as possible and get answers to their pressing questions."

- "The Congress Hotel was purchased with illegally obtained funds, and a criminal case has been initiated on money laundering grounds regarding this matter. Mr. Sedrak Kocharyan has been invited to the investigation department of the National Security Service and questioned as a witness. Necessary measures have been taken in the case, and precise information will be provided soon. There are no accused persons yet. My statement that the acquisition of the "Congress" hotel was obtained through corrupt channels was a misunderstanding."

- The criminal case initiated against Alexander Sargsyan is on money laundering grounds and is currently under investigation.

- The son of Alexander Sargsyan, brother of the third President of Armenia Serzh Sargsyan, Narek Sargsyan, who was discovered in Prague on December 6 with a passport under the name of Franklin Gonzalez, a citizen of Guatemala, will stand trial as all circumstances have emerged, and the discovered drawings have been sent for examination, confirming that they belong to Sarian's brush. The issue of Narek Sargsyan's extradition will be resolved soon.

- The criminal case against former MP Arakel Movsisyan, known as Shmays, has been terminated by the NSS. According to Arthur Vanetsyan, when a person voluntarily hands over weapons and ammunition, the criminal case can be terminated under certain conditions.

- The church and state are separated, and we have no jurisdiction to interfere in church affairs. We can only ensure the safety of the church and the ecclesiastical community. Any violence is condemnable. I am confident that the church has enough strength and wisdom to solve this problem.

- The Russian serviceman of the 102nd military base who brutally beat a 57-year-old man who was cleaning the streets in Gyumri on December 3 should be punished by the Armenian court. The murderer has no nationality, no affiliation, and belongs to any profession; the murderer remains a murderer and must be punished.

- In response to a question about whether the NSS is also diligently investigating the businesses of Arthur Vanetsyan's relatives, including the offshore business of Zemfira Vanetsyan, he said: "Zemfira Vanetsyan is my uncle's wife and has not lived in Armenia since 1989; she lives with my uncle in Geneva. I do not have a business, my brother Karen Vanetsyan is a large businessman who also was not an Armenian citizen; he acquired citizenship this year after the revolution in Armenia. He also does not conduct business activities in Armenia and has not been here since 1989. Karen and Armen Vanetsyan are large businessmen operating in Ukraine, Iraq, Iran, Serbia, and investigative journalists can investigate their activities. An offshore company is not a crime; it is a business tool used by many businessmen around the world."

- "There are always movements in power structures. I find it very natural that the former commander of the Defense Ministry of the Republic of Artsakh, Levon Mnatsakanyan, is moving on to another job. I see nothing extraordinary in this. The borders of Artsakh and Armenia have been defended as they were defended," Arthur Vanetsyan stated, responding to journalists' observations that this might be related to Sasun Mikayelyan's statement and Levon Mnatsakanyan's response, which he did not agree with.
